Details of the Outage
The issue began around 3:00 PM EDT, with many users reporting difficulties accessing both live and on-demand content. Social media platforms were flooded with complaints, as viewers found their attempts to watch popular shows thwarted. Apple’s system status page acknowledged the outage shortly after it began, indicating that a large number of customers were experiencing “intermittent issues.”
According to reports, affected users spanned various regions including the United States, Europe, and parts of Asia, highlighting the global impact of the outage. Apple has not provided specific details regarding the cause, but sources suggest it may be related to server overload due to heightened demand, especially during peak viewing hours. While some users were able to fix their issues temporarily by logging out and logging back into their accounts, others found their problems persistent.
Response from Apple
In response to the disruption, Apple took to their official support channels to communicate with users, advising them to check the system status page for updates. The tech giant indicated that their team was working diligently to resolve the issues and would keep users informed. As of the evening of October 15, system services were gradually returning to normal, but not before a wave of frustration and disappointment had spread across Apple TV’s subscriber base.
